DIY Steps For Completing A Home And Office Insulation And Draught Proofing To Save Money Project



Drafts can cause headaches when trying to heat or cool a home. Performing a home and office insulation and draught proofing to save money project will remove any pesky openings that are causing the loss of energy and raising bills. By following a few steps the project can be completed very easily.

Safety can make or break a project. In order to be safe performing a project like this a few items will be needed. Eye glasses can help keep dust and particles from falling into the eyes. This is especially important when working with material of this type because if it gets in the eyes it is like tiny shards of glass and can cause a lot of discomfort.

Long sleeve shirts will protect the exposed skin on arms that can also be affected when installing material of this type. If any particles get on the skin it can cause irritation and itchiness. A pair of gloves will also assist in keeping the skin itch free. Gloves will also help protect against splinters from the areas where the installation is being performed.

The tools required for the energy saving material portion consist of a utility knife, a measuring tape, and staple gun with additional staples. The knife makes it easy to cut create the remove pieces for installation. The tape measure will ensure the proper size is cut the first time. The staple gun will be used to ensure the installation will is permanent.

The tools required for finding the draft that is coming in include caulk and a caulking gun, a candle or lighter. Using these items can help locate and repair the leaks. Also if the area turns out to be a door a separate kit can be purchased and installed by following the directions included in the packaging.

Once everything has been collected it is time to begin the installation. Using the measuring tape take a measurement of the installation area. After the length has been determined use the box cutter to remove a strip. The material can be held in place by static electricity providing a hands free environment. After placing the material it is time to use the staple gun and put a staple in every foot starting at the top and going to the bottom.

In order to find a draft using the candle or lighter is required. The flame will flicker when the affected area has been found. After locating the area it is time to apply the caulk to seal up the draft. Take the caulk gun and squeeze the caulk into the exposed area thus sealing it up. After energy saving material is up and the areas are secured the job is complete.
